This 2021 Grand Cru from Christian Moreau’s domaine is a refined, mineral-driven expression of Chablis that combines clarity, precision and terroir intensity. With lingering salinity, elegantly spun white-fruit layers and a taut structure, it stands out as both immediate and long-term worthy.
Origins & Craftsmanship
Hailing from the famed “Les Clos” vineyard in Chablis (with a parcel designated “Clos des Hospices”), vines are primarily 45- to 75-years-old and rooted in the Kimmeridgian soils of the region. The estate converted to organic viticulture in 2013, and for this vintage roughly one-third of the wine was matured in barrel (around 10% new oak) and the remainder in stainless steel. The result is a wine of clear site identity: Chablis Grand Cru terroir, minimal oak imprint and bright minerality.
Critics Reviews
-
Renowned Burgundy specialist Jasper Morris awarded the wine 95 points, remarking that the wine delivers “class and charm, acidity really well integrated” and that though refined it still exhibits excellent persistence.
-
Wine critic Neal Martin of Vinous gave it 93-95 points, observing that it is “finely tuned with a fine bead of acidity, tensile and saline, excellent penetration and a compelling flinty finish.”
-
Analyst Allen Meadows (Burghound) reported a score of 92-95 points, noting “sleek, intense and ultra-fresh middle-weight plus flavors with excellent size, richness and power … this very promising effort is going to need at least a decade to realise its full potential.”
Tasting Profile
-
Nose: Pale straw with subtle green-tinge; aromas of white peach, apple blossom, oyster shell, chalk dust and a hint of honeysuckle.
-
Palate: Medium-to-full body with bright white-fruited core—pear, green apple—infused with dry slate, sea-spray saline and a cool citrus twist. Oak is discreet, letting the terroir shine through.
-
Finish: Long and vertical; persistent mineral drive, white stone, slight almond shell and residual citrus rind keep the clarity alive. Tension remains high and it promises further evolution.
